The Boot Console Interface

Displaying and Setting Paths

To display the current setting for a particular system path, follow the directions in “Accessing the Boot Console Interface” earlier in this chapter, and then type the following at the prompt and press Enter:

Main Menu: Enter command> path path_type

where path_type is one of the path types listed in Table 6-1.

For example, to get the path to the primary boot device, follow the directions in “Accessing the Boot Console Interface” earlier in this chapter, and then type the following at the prompt and press Enter:

Main Menu: Enter command> path primary

To set a system path to a new value, follow the directions in “Accessing the Boot Console Interface” earlier in this chapter, and then type the following at the prompt and press Enter:

Main Menu: Enter command> path path_type path

where path_type is one of the path types listed in Table 6-1and path is the specification of the path in Mnemonic Style Notation (as described in Table 6-2). For example, to set the primary boot path to a SCSI disk with ID of 6.0, follow the directions in “Accessing the Boot Console Interface” earlier in this chapter, and then type the following at the prompt and press Enter:

Main Menu: Enter command> path pri scsi.6.0
